Frontline's NetDecoder™ protocol analyzer toolFrontline has updated its NetDecoder™ protocol analyzer tool to support a wide array of Smart Grid communication technologies. Diagnosis and troubleshooting support for Saia-Burgess S-Bus, BACnet and IEC-60870-5-102 communication technologies are now included. The analyzer also supports other Smart Grid related communication technologies such as:

  • DNP3 (both Serial and Ethernet).
  • IEC-60870 protocol suite.

The IEC-60870-5-102 is used along with the 101, 103 & 104 protocols mainly in the electric distribution and transmission SCADA networks.  DNP3 and the IEC protocol suite form the backbone of most Smart Grid SCADA communications. 

On the consumer end of the Smart Grid, communication technologies such as BACnet and S-Bus provide connectivity to design smart, sustainable and energy-efficient homes and buildings. The NetDecoder analyzer had previously supported the BACnet (PTP, MSTP and Ethernet variants) protocols as a separate add-on.

The Smart Grid will consist of multiple interconnected networks, each utilizing its own communication technology. The NetDecoder can capture, analyze and diagnose serial, ethernet and other industrial bus technologies covering the entire range of wired communication networks.
